A short travel trail bike done the Forbidden way. Proportional geo, predictable handling, and\na penchant for serving a disproportionate dose of confidence. Up, down, cross country, or back country,\nthis punchy little bike covers ground efficiently while retaining its ability to get rowdy and hang tough\nwhen the trail gets rough.\nThis is suspension and geometry done right.\u003c\/p\u003e\n \n\u003cp\u003eThis is not an XC bike with pumped-up travel. It is a bike built from the ground up to maximise fun and\nspeed, especially on trails that don’t require the axle path of Druid.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003cp\u003e\u003cb\u003e Geometrey\u003c\/b\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003cp\u003eLike all of our bikes, Reya uses our OneRide geometry philosophy. Genuinely proportional rear centres\nacross the size range. Something you won’t find on any other short travel bike. The benefits are the\nsame as on all our bikes: better weight distribution, balanced suspension feel, and consistent\nfront-to-rear tire grip.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e Plus, you get the same intended trail characteristic across all sizes, regardless of rider stature or size.\nWe’ve paired that with steeper seat tube angles on the larger sizes, keeping rider position centred and\nefficient when the trail points uphill.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cb\u003eReimagined Trifecta Kinematic\u003c\/b\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eAt the heart of the bike is a reimagined TRIFECTA kinematic. We put less priority on the axle path and\nmore on getting the right suspension characteristic for the intended trail and use case for this category.\nThe goal was simple: squeeze every ounce of performance out of 120 millimetres of rear wheel travel,\nwhether you’re climbing, sprinting, or pointing it downhill. No flex stays here. No compromised\nsuspension characteristics. No loss of sensitivity. This is a proper linkage-driven bike.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e The leverage curve is progressive, and that’s for good reason. It gives consistent support through the\ntravel, maximising how efficiently energy transfers from you through the bike and into the ground. That\napplies whether you’re pedalling or pumping into terrain.\nThe advent of larger-volume air cans on shocks has enabled us to complement the progressivity of the\nlinkage to deliver sensitivity and traction where it matters, without sacrificing bottom-out resistance.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n \u003cp\u003e\u003cb\u003ePedal Kickback\u003c\/b\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003cp\u003eNo idler. No problem.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e We fine-tuned chain feedback to give complementary behaviour across the gear range. A little more\ntension in the easier gears, less in the harder gears. The result is a bike that feels calm when you’re\nclimbing and effortless on the way down. Pair that with a consistent 80% anti-rise, and you have a\npredictable, surefooted platform with no surprises when things get steep or rough.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e Anti-squat sits around 110% at sag in the climbing gears, which hits our desired sweet spot. It’s stable\nunder power, but still active enough to track the ground on the techy stuff. As you move into harder\ngears, anti-squat increases, so when it’s time to stamp on the pedals, the bike resists diving into its\ntravel, meaning more of your effort turns into forward motion.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cb\u003eFiner Details\u003c\/b\u003e\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003cp\u003eAccessory mounts and room for a full-size bottle on all sizes. Just the one bottle, actually, and that’s\nintentional. We prioritised shock mount locations over two bottle cages. The shock is mounted off the\nbottom bracket area, which gives us a stiffer base and reduces torsional loads compared to top-tube\nmounted shocks. It also keeps the shock mass lower in the frame.\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003cp\u003eNo internal frame storage. That’s also intentional. It adds weight you can’t remove, unlike a strapped-on\ntube and tool or a pump on accessory mounts. And let’s be real, massive downtubes aren’t exactly\ndoing anyone any favours aesthetically. Honestly, modern hydration packs are pretty good.\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003cp\u003eDespite being light and lively, this thing is built to last. We’ve used a full complement of properly sized\nbearings. No undergunned hardware, no corners cut. It’s a durable package without the penalty you\nusually pay for durability.\u003c\/p\u003e\n  \u003cp\u003eNo headset routing.
